INEC Intervenes in PDP Leadership Crisis, Summons Warring Factions
By Erewunmi Peace
The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) has stepped into the ongoing leadership crisis rocking the People’s Democratic Party (PDP), summoning the party’s rival factions for an urgent meeting in Abuja.
INEC’s intervention follows weeks of internal disputes within the opposition party, with different groups laying claim to the party’s national leadership and structures. The electoral body, in a move aimed at restoring order and ensuring compliance with electoral regulations, invited representatives of the feuding factions to its headquarters for discussions.
According to sources, the meeting is expected to address issues bordering on party leadership recognition, authenticity of party officials, and the implications of the crisis on the PDP’s participation in upcoming elections. INEC is reportedly concerned that the unresolved dispute could affect the party’s ability to field candidates and conduct valid primaries.
The PDP has been grappling with internal divisions since the conclusion of recent elections, with the crisis deepening due to disagreements among key stakeholders. Political observers believe INEC’s involvement may force the factions to seek common ground or clarify which leadership structure the commission officially recognizes.
As of the time of filing this report, the PDP leadership has yet to issue an official statement on the outcome of the meeting with INEC.
